Job Summary
The incumbent teaches HPER courses, contributing to the optimum achievement of the instructional, research, public service, student recruitment, retention and progression, goals and objectives of the department, division and university.

Knowledge Skills and Abilities

  • Knowledgeable of National Association for Sport and Physical Education Standards

  • Demonstrated integrity, loyalty and time management skills

  • Strong analytical, observational, and problem-solving skills

  • Excellent research, writing and interpersonal skills

  • Excellent communication and collaborative skills

  • Passion for teaching and engaging with students

  • Skilled in mentoring students

  • Ability to work well with colleagues and foster a collegial environment conducive to teamwork and a student’s high level of learning


Essential Job Functions
Conducts a requisite number of classes/teaches assigned subjects
Provides guidance and supervision to students
Creates and maintains an environment conducive to excellence in teaching, learning, and research
Preparation and formulation of curricula focused on his/her subject(s)
Participates in departmental meetings and holds scheduled office hours
Maintains equipment in the laboratory, makes arrangements for laboratory practical sessions, and provides materials to students
Provides academic support to other faculty members
Serves on departmental and University committees, as assigned
Coordinates (or assists with coordination of) the Sports Management Program
Other related duties as assigned by the supervisor
 

Qualifications

  • Doctorate in Health, Physical Education, Recreation, Sport Management, or related area discipline. Published work is preferred

  • Three (3) years experience in higher education
